This established and reputable accountancy and business services firm, based in Chester, supports a wide range of clients across multiple sectors, offering bookkeeping, VAT, management accounts, tax, and year-end support. The firm is proud of its professional yet friendly working culture and its long-standing relationships with clients across the region.
The business is seeking an experienced Tax Specialist to join a supportive and collaborative team. The successful candidate will be responsible for delivering a comprehensive range of tax services in full compliance with relevant laws and regulations, ensuring all deadlines are met. The role involves building strong client relationships and providing high-quality tax planning, consultancy, and specialist advice.
Key Responsibilities:- Provide expert advice across a broad range of tax matters, including:
- Corporate Tax
- International and Inheritance Tax
- Personal Tax
- Trusts and Estates
- VAT and Indirect Taxation
- National Insurance

✨Tip Number 1
Network with professionals in the tax advisory field. Attend industry events, webinars, or local meetups to connect with potential colleagues and clients. Building relationships can lead to referrals and insider knowledge about job openings.
✨Tip Number 2
Stay updated on the latest tax legislation and compliance requirements. Subscribe to relevant tax journals or follow influential tax professionals on social media. This knowledge will not only enhance your expertise but also demonstrate your commitment to the field during interviews.
✨Tip Number 3
Prepare for client relationship management by practising your communication skills. Role-play scenarios where you explain complex tax issues in simple terms. This will help you build confidence in conveying information clearly and effectively.
✨Tip Number 4
Research the firm thoroughly before applying. Understand their client base, services offered, and company culture. Tailoring your approach to align with their values and demonstrating how you can contribute to their success will make your application stand out.
